The wines of Burgundy

Burgundy is one of the most fascinating wine regions in the world, but also one of the most difficult to navigate. Small vineyards, limited production, famous villages and rising global demand have made Burgundy increasingly expensive. Yet for those who know where to look, the region still offers wines of remarkable purity, elegance and value.

Terroir & finesse

At Peak Wines, our Burgundy selection is built around that exact balance. We look for bottles that show the finesse and detail Burgundy is known for, without blindly chasing the most inflated names. That means a careful mix of legendary estates, serious Premier Cru and Grand Cru bottles, and more accessible wines from producers who still overdeliver in the glass.

The heart of Burgundy is terroir. A small change in slope, soil or exposure can completely shift the personality of a wine. From the mineral precision of Chablis to the perfume and structure of the Côte de Nuits, and from the refined whites of the Côte de Beaune to the more approachable wines of the Côte Chalonnaise and regional Bourgogne, Burgundy rewards attention to detail.

Cult producers & daily bottles

Our selection includes rare and age-worthy bottles from respected names, but also wines designed for more regular drinking: Bourgogne Chardonnay, Bourgogne Côte d’Or, village-level Pinot Noir, Chablis, Montagny, Pommard, Santenay and other appellations where quality can still be found at a more reasonable level. In a region where prices can quickly become extreme, we believe curation matters more than ever.

For white Burgundy, we focus on Chardonnay with freshness, texture and mineral clarity. For red Burgundy, we look for Pinot Noir with purity, fragrance and balance rather than excess weight. Whether it is a Grand Cru from a cult producer or a modest regional wine from a talented grower, the goal remains the same: wines that feel precise, elegant and true to place.

Burgundy has become expensive, but it should not become inaccessible. The right bottles still offer beauty, nuance and genuine drinking pleasure. Our role is to find them.
